Description

The BKC TK181 12.5' Tandem Sit On Top Kayak is the perfect kayak for outdoor fun. It has extra space to fit 3 people, making it ideal for paddling with kids on family adventures and epic fishing trips.

This kayak comes fully loaded with accessories. It includes 2 soft padded seats, 2 adjustable aluminum paddles, 2 waterproof hatches, 6 built-in rod holders, 2 paddle parks, and 1 bungee cargo tie down. Whatever you need for your next excursion, this kayak has it.

The TK181 is crafted for stability. Made from Roto Molded single Piece High-density polyethylene material, it is superior to inflatable kayaks. It can be used in the ocean, lake, or river, and can support up to 595 lbs. Its 34-inch beam ensures balance even in choppy waters or swift currents, and it offers superb stability for fishing in all conditions.

This kayak also features built-in fishing rod holders. It has 4 flush-mount rod holders and 3 articulating rod holders, allowing you to keep multiple baited lines in the water or keep the rods out of your way while paddling. Convenience is always an option.

Water-resistant storage is another great feature of the BKC TK181. It has dual watertight storage hatches, one for each seat, so you can keep all your valuables dry and within reach. The rear cargo space with bungee cord is perfect for holding fishing gear and other outdoor equipment.

Now, let's address some frequently asked questions about this kayak:

Q: Does this kayak support a transducer?

A: Works with my fish finder.

Q: Does the Kayak have rear scupper holes so a scupper kayak cart can be used?

A: Yes.

Q: Does this kayak come with a rudder, or can I install one if it doesn't?

A: It has no rudder, but one can be installed.

Q: Does the kayak come as shown with paddles and seats? I've noticed that some online sales show paddles and seats but they are not included.

A: Yes, the one we ordered did come with paddles and seats. However, the seats are not very comfortable, so we had to add padding.
